当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

域名解析到自己的服务器,深入解析域名解析到服务器的过程,揭秘DNS解析的奥秘

域名解析到自己的服务器,深入解析域名解析到服务器的过程,揭秘DNS解析的奥秘

域名解析是将易于记忆的域名转化为服务器IP地址的过程。本文深入解析这一过程,揭示DNS解析的奥秘,从查询、解析到响应,全面剖析域名解析到服务器的关键技术。...

域名解析是将易于记忆的域名转化为服务器IP地址的过程。本文深入解析这一过程,揭示DNS解析的奥秘,从查询、解析到响应,全面剖析域名解析到服务器的关键技术。

域名解析概述

域名解析是互联网上的一项基本服务,它将用户输入的易于记忆的域名转换为服务器对应的IP地址,这个过程对于互联网的正常运行至关重要,本文将详细介绍域名解析到服务器的全过程,帮助读者了解DNS解析的奥秘。

域名解析到自己的服务器,深入解析域名解析到服务器的过程,揭秘DNS解析的奥秘

域名解析流程

1、用户输入域名

当用户在浏览器中输入一个域名时,如www.example.com,首先会触发本地DNS解析器进行查询。

2、查询本地DNS缓存

本地DNS解析器首先会查询本地的DNS缓存,查看是否有该域名的解析记录,如果缓存中有该记录,则直接返回解析结果,否则继续下一步。

3、向顶级域名服务器查询

如果本地DNS缓存中没有该域名的解析记录,本地DNS解析器会向顶级域名服务器(TLD服务器)发送查询请求,顶级域名服务器负责管理顶级域名(如.com、.cn等)的解析。

4、向授权域名服务器查询

顶级域名服务器根据域名后缀(如.com)返回对应的授权域名服务器(Authoritative DNS Server)的IP地址,本地DNS解析器会向授权域名服务器发送查询请求。

5、获取A记录或CNAME记录

授权域名服务器收到查询请求后,会根据域名返回对应的A记录(IP地址)或CNAME记录(指向其他域名),A记录用于直接解析到IP地址,而CNAME记录则用于将域名指向另一个域名。

域名解析到自己的服务器,深入解析域名解析到服务器的过程,揭秘DNS解析的奥秘

6、返回解析结果

授权域名服务器将解析结果返回给本地DNS解析器,本地DNS解析器再将结果返回给用户,用户即可访问对应的网站。

域名解析技术

1、DNS协议

DNS解析过程遵循DNS协议(Domain Name System Protocol),该协议定义了域名解析的请求和响应格式,以及查询流程。

2、DNS服务器

DNS服务器负责解析域名,包括本地DNS服务器、顶级域名服务器、授权域名服务器等。

3、DNS缓存

DNS缓存用于存储解析结果,提高解析效率,本地DNS解析器、本地DNS服务器、顶级域名服务器等都有缓存机制。

4、DNS记录

DNS记录包括A记录、CNAME记录、MX记录、TXT记录等,用于存储域名对应的IP地址、别名、邮件服务器等信息。

域名解析到自己的服务器,深入解析域名解析到服务器的过程,揭秘DNS解析的奥秘

域名解析优化

1、使用CDN

通过使用CDN(内容分发网络),可以将网站内容缓存到全球多个节点,从而降低用户访问延迟。

2、使用DNS解析记录的负载均衡

通过设置DNS解析记录的负载均衡,可以实现多台服务器之间的流量分配,提高网站性能。

3、使用DNS缓存时间

合理设置DNS缓存时间,可以减少DNS解析的查询次数,提高解析效率。

4、使用DNS解析监控

通过DNS解析监控,可以及时发现DNS解析问题,并快速解决。

域名解析是互联网上的一项基本服务,它将用户输入的域名转换为服务器对应的IP地址,了解域名解析到服务器的全过程,有助于我们更好地理解互联网的工作原理,通过优化域名解析,可以提高网站性能,为用户提供更好的访问体验。

黑狐家游戏

发表评论

最新文章